About the monthly outlook

How accurate is a 30-day forecast?

The first 16 days come from weather models — reliable for the first 3–5 days and progressively less so after that. Days 17 through 30 for Cape St. Claire, MD are built from the climate normal, the 60-year average, so they show typical weather for those dates rather than a specific forecast.

What does "above normal" mean?

We compare the forecast against the climate normal for those exact calendar days, computed from 60 years of observations. The deviation shows how much the coming month differs from a typical one.

Where do the 66-year records come from?

They are real temperature extremes recorded in Cape St. Claire, MD since 1960: the highest and lowest reading for each calendar date, with the year it happened.

How often is it updated?

The forecast portion refreshes every hour; the climate portion is based on long-term data and stays stable.
